Neonatal surgery refers to surgical procedures performed on newborns, typically within the first 28 days of life, to address congenital anomalies, birth defects, or other urgent medical conditions that arise shortly after birth. These surgeries are often complex due to the newborn's delicate physiology and the small size of the structures involved. Common indications for neonatal surgery include congenital heart defects, gastrointestinal malformations such as intestinal atresia or hernias, and neurological issues like hydrocephalus. The primary cause for neonatal surgery is to correct or manage life-threatening conditions that could impair the infant's survival or long-term health if left untreated. Surgical interventions are carefully planned and performed to minimize risks and maximize outcomes for the fragile newborn. Advances in surgical techniques and neonatal care have significantly improved the success rates of these procedures, allowing many infants to recover and thrive.
Despite these advancements, neonatal surgery carries potential complications. Risks can include infection, bleeding, and adverse reactions to anesthesia. Due to the newborn's limited physiological reserves, there is also a heightened risk of postoperative complications such as respiratory distress, cardiac issues, or feeding difficulties. Long-term complications may involve developmental delays or impaired organ function, depending on the nature of the surgery and the infant's overall health. Postoperative care is critical and involves close monitoring in a neonatal intensive care unit (NICU), careful management of pain, and support for feeding and growth. Ongoing follow-up with pediatric specialists is essential to address any issues and ensure optimal recovery and development.
